What is the lifespan of a gas fireplace?

With proper maintenance and regular servicing, a gas fireplace insert can function efficiently for many years, often a decade or more. Ensuring your system is checked periodically will help maintain its performance and longevity in your Jackson home.

Can I use my gas fireplace during a power outage?

Most gas fireplace inserts are designed to operate without electricity for the flame itself, meaning you can still get heat during a power outage. Some features, like blowers or remote controls, might require power, but the core heating function typically remains operational in Mississippi.
